What vegetables are Paleo friendly?
Green leafy vegetables are one of the main sources of nutrients in the Paleo Diet. Cabbage, collard greens, kale, lettuce, mustard greens, artichoke, spinach, Swiss chard and watercress are all acceptable.

Why are there no juices on the paleo diet?
(ie Naked Juice) A: The reason the Paleo diet doesn’t really allow for fruit juices is because they are usually loaded with extra, added sugars and other weird ingredients like preservatives, colorings and synthetic flavorings.

What foods are in the paleo diet?
The primary sources of protein allowed in the Paleo Diet are meat, eggs, fish and shellfish. This includes unprocessed beef, pork, lamb, goat, rabbit, venison, quail, turkey, chicken, ostrich, fish, shellfish and eggs from chickens, ducks or geese.
